Location: North
Salary: Competitive
Contract Type: Permanent
Working Hours: 40 hours per week, Monday-Friday
What you’ll do:
As a Contract Manager, your mission is to support the successful delivery of Highways, Arboriculture, Landscape, Ecology, and Civils projects—from initial tendering and planning through to execution and close-out. Working closely with the Contract Manager and wider project teams, you will ensure projects are delivered safely, efficiently, and profitably, maintaining the highest quality and compliance standards.
Your leadership and expertise will be pivotal in driving operational excellence, fostering collaboration with clients, stakeholders, and supply chain partners, and ensuring that all works meet contractual, financial, and regulatory requirements.
Key Responsibilities:
Role Purpose:
The Contract Manager plays a critical role in the successful planning, execution, and management of infrastructure projects across National Highways Areas 10 & 12. Acting as a key point of contact between operational teams and senior leadership, you will provide strategic support to the Senior Contract Manager, ensuring project milestones, budgets, and safety measures are met.
What we’re looking for:
Project Delivery & Management
- Support the Senior Contract Manager in managing multiple infrastructure projects simultaneously.
- Conduct site surveys in collaboration with Business Development, Site Managers, and Supervisors.
- Develop detailed project plans, setting scope, objectives, and key deliverables.
- Ensure projects are completed on time, within budget, and to the highest standards.
- Align projects with contractual and commercial requirements.
- Coordinate efforts across engineering, design, procurement, and construction teams.
- Identify risks, implement mitigation plans, and resolve project challenges proactively.
- Support budget control, financial forecasting, and cost management for each project.
- Ensure accurate and timely application submissions to maintain strong cash flow.
- Identify opportunities for additional contract variations and revenue streams.
- Assist in monitoring Work in Progress (WIP) and overall project financial performance.
- Act as a key liaison between internal teams, clients, and external partners.
- Provide regular project updates and reports to senior management.
- Build and maintain strong relationships with clients and supply chain partners.
- Handle client queries, concerns, and requests in a professional and solution-focused manner.
- Ensure all project activities comply with health, safety, and environmental regulations.
- Develop and review safety documentation (RAMS, CPP, ITP, EMP) to uphold HSQE standards.
- Champion a safety-first culture, ensuring all teams adhere to best practices and compliance.
- Conduct regular site visits and audits, addressing safety concerns proactively.
- Identify and implement process improvements to enhance project efficiency.
- Leverage digital tools and systems to streamline workflows and reporting.
- Lead lessons learned reviews, ensuring continuous improvement in project execution.
- Promote the adoption of industry best practices and innovative solutions.
- Mentor and support junior team members, developing future project leaders.
- Assist in recruitment and resource planning for project teams.
- Foster a high-performance culture, ensuring team alignment with business objectives.
- Organize structured team meetings, providing clear direction and feedback.
- Proven experience in managing Highways, Infrastructure, or Rail projects.
- Strong understanding of project management principles, contract administration, and commercial controls.
- Demonstrated ability to deliver projects on time and within budget.
- Exceptional leadership, communication, and stakeholder management skills.
- Strong competency in Microsoft Office (Excel, Word, SharePoint), project management tools, and digital systems.
- Experience in risk management, contract negotiation, and procurement processes.
- Relevant industry qualifications: SMSTS, CSCS, NEBOSH, IOSH (preferred, and will need to work towards).

Ground Control
Ground Control is a UK-based grounds maintenance company powered by the latest technology. Since launching in 1973, Ground Control has grown rapidly and now provides full national coverage for our customers across the UK and Ireland.
We deliver a range of services, including grounds maintenance, winter gritting, landscape construction, design, arboriculture, electric vehicle charging point installation to more than 50,000 commercial properties across the UK.
